PROGRAMS

Young Agrarians programs work to grow new and young farmers and connect them to networks on the ground. Learn how to farm through on-farm training apprenticeships in regenerative agriculture, access land through resource tools and land matching, business mentorships, e-learning courses, and on and off-farm educational events!

APPRENTICESHIPS – The Young Agrarians Apprenticeship Program (YAAP) runs across Western Canada and is an annual immersion training program in regenerative agriculture. Program application intake for apprentices begins in December each year.

ALBERTA LAND ACCESS – Farmers and landholders in Alberta can list their land needs or opportunities, find land access resources, and connect with the Young Agrarians Alberta team.

B.C. LAND MATCHING PROGRAM – Young Agrarians delivers the B.C. Land Matching Program, which offers hands-on, land matching and technical assistance support to pair up farmers ready to start businesses with landowners. Intake is year round.

BUSINESS MENTORSHIP NETWORK – YA offers business mentorships across Western Canada that pair up new farmers with 35-40 hours of mentorship and education with established farm business operators to develop business skills. Annual application intake is October each year.

E-LEARNING – Young Agrarians offers courses on-line to help support learners across Canada to connect to each other, the ‘farm curious’, and those farming for peer-learning.  The Business Bootcamp is an eleven-week program packed full of content and activities that will guide you through writing your farm business plan. The How to Start Farming Course brings together a learning community to explore farming fundamentals, and learn ways to get more involved with farming.

EVENTS – Year round, across Canada, YA coordinates on-farm and off-farm educational events to network, build community, and learn together.
